Autodesk provides software solutions for professionals in design, engineering, and entertainment. Its products help users create, design, and manage projects efficiently. Autodesk's software includes tools for architects, engineers, construction professionals, manufacturers, and media creators. The software operates on a licensing and subscription model, with options for cloud-based solutions and professional support. What sets Autodesk apart from competitors is its focus on continuous product development and strategic acquisitions, which enhance its offerings, such as cloud-based estimating and digital tools for the entertainment sector. The company's goal is to empower professionals while promoting sustainability and social impact through various initiatives.

Autodesk Invests in GAMMA AR for Construction

Autodesk has invested in GAMMA Technologies, the developer of GAMMA AR, to enhance integration with Autodesk's construction tools. This partnership aims to improve on-site access to 3D BIM models, boosting visualization and reducing errors. GAMMA AR CEO Caner Dolas and CTO Jayan Jevanesan highlighted the investment's role in mainstreaming AR in construction and expanding its presence globally, particularly in the US market.

Autodesk Acquires Datum360 for AECO Data

Autodesk has acquired Datum360 to enhance connectivity between model data and other project data, addressing compliance and classification needs. The AEC Data Model API is now available, providing granular data access to Autodesk Docs users. This integration aims to improve design quality, reduce waste, and lower costs in the AECO industry. Over 95% of AECO data goes unused, and "bad data" caused $1.8 trillion in losses in 2020. Josha van Reij of Arcadis highlights the challenge of fragmented data.
